Vapor smoothing is a post-processing technique that uses heated solvents to smooth out surface imperfections on 3D printed parts, enhancing their finish and improving their appearance and durability.
Parameter | Specification |
---|---|
Surface Roughness (Ra) | 0.4 – 1.2 µm |
Compatible Materials | ABS, ASA, Polycarbonate, Nylon, TPU |
Dimensional Tolerance Impact | ±0.1 – ±0.3 mm variation due to material swelling/shrinkage |
Visual Appearance | Glossy, uniform finish with reduced layer lines |
Mechanical Properties | Slight increase in impact resistance, minimal strength reduction |
Chemical Used | Acetone, Methyl Ethyl Ketone (MEK), or proprietary vapor agents |
Best Applications | Consumer products, medical enclosures, automotive parts, prototypes |

Vapor smoothing involves placing parts in a specialized chamber where vaporized solvents are introduced. These vapors slightly melt the outermost layers of the material, softening sharp textures and smoothing rough layer lines. Once the solvent is purged, the part re-solidifies with a uniform, sealed finish.
The entire process is monitored to ensure no distortion while achieving consistent results across all surfaces.
